1. Start Exercising

Muscles can not gain strength if they are not used. When you are not being adequately physically active, your muscles will weaken with time. Most women consider house cleaning and dishwashing as a form of exercise. It is good for physical activity, but it is not enough, especially if you are vacuum cleaning the house and washing dishes in a dishwasher.

2. Encourage Mindful Eating Habits

You should be mindful of your eating habits. Women who are eating unhealthy food items in greater quantities tend to gain more fat than women who eat home-cooked meals. Make sure you know what to eat and what not to eat to gain muscles.

You need to build your muscles and your diet can play a vital role. Choose your meals with caution. You can enjoy your favorite fast food items as well, however, be sure to keep the quantities in check. Everything when eaten in the right promotion can help you stay healthy.

3. Stay On Track With Your Multivitamins

Women lose their strength as they age. This is mainly because nutrients in a woman’s body are depleted more quickly than min en, especially during menstruation, pregnancy, and childbirth. Lactating women are also left malnourished because their vital nutrients are being used in milk production.

Make sure that you are including multivitamins in your diet. If you are not eating a variety of fruits, vegetables, and meat, then you should consider taking supplements to meet your nutritional needs.

4. Be Consistent In Your Routine

Consistency is the key to gaining muscle strength. If you are doing the exercises at home, you might feel bored too quickly, or you may just skip a few sessions for a nap. Sometimes, laziness can be justified. However, skipping more sessions than you are actively taking, can lower your success rate.

Keep yourself motivated and consistent to gain muscle strength. You should study the various benefits of having strong muscles and why women should invest in strength training. Extensive research might help you stay on the right track and keep motivated to gain the desired results. You can also use the reward system to keep yourself consistent with the routine.
